What Floods at Each Level

27.2 ft

On 1/10/23, the 26.18 foot Flood of Record took water up to the top of the levee system at the north end of Morse Drive and Thurman Court. This levee system has since been raised to 27.2 feet.

26.18 ft

Water impacts the bottom of the M Street and G Street Bridges. Water escapes its banks at E South Bear Creek Drive between Glen Avenue and Cameron Lane.Flood of Record - 1/10/2023

24.65 ft

2nd highest crest from 4/4/2006.

24 ft

At 24 feet, the water flows towards the low point of Cooper Drive, businesses begin to flood.

23 ft

The beechwood subdivision and the trailer park along the southern end of Bear Creek Drive floods in addition to Applegate Park on the south side of Bear Creek Drive.

17 ft

Storm drains begin to back up. Street flooding occurs primarily north of Bear Creek Drive and east of M Street.

16 ft

South bike path along Bear Creek floods downstream of the G Street bridge.

Impact statements from the National Weather Service, describing what typically happens at each water level.

Historic Crests

Date Stage Flow
Jan 10, 202326.18 ft7,405 cfs
Jan 10, 202326.18 ft7,405 cfs
Apr 3, 200624.65 ft7,711 cfs
Apr 3, 200624.65 ft7,711 cfs
Dec 24, 195522.9 ft9,500 cfs

What is flood stage for Bear Creek at McKee Road?

The NWS-defined flood stage for Bear Creek at McKee Road is 23 feet. Action stage begins at 17 feet. Moderate flooding starts at 24.6 feet, and major flooding at 25.6 feet.
